Strawberry Milkshake Cookies

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up strawberry puree (from fresh or frozen strawberries)
  • 1 cup powdered sugar (for frosting)
  • 2 tablespoons milk (for frosting)
  • 1/4 teaspoon strawberry extract (optional, for frosting)
  • Pink food coloring (optional, for frosting)
  • Sprinkles, for decoration


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
  3. Beat in the egg and vanilla extract until combined.
  4. In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ined.
  5. Gently fold in the strawberry puree until the dough is uniformly pink. Do not overmix.
  6.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ving space between them.
  7. Bake for 9 to 11 minutes, or until the edges are set. Let the cookies cool on the baking sheets for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
  8. To make the frosting, whisk together the powdered sugar, milk, strawberry extract (if using), and a few drops of pink food coloring until smooth. Add more milk if needed to reach a spreadable consistency.
  9. Once cookies are cool, frost the tops. Before the frosting sets, decorate with sprinkles to look like a milkshake topping.

Notes

  • For an extra strawberry flavor, use freeze-dried strawberry powder in the cookie dough.
  • Chill the dough for 30 minutes before scooping if your kitchen is warm.
  • You can use a piping bag with a star tip to pipe a swirl of frosting for a more authentic milkshake look.
